The Bridgeport Bulldogs can now show off 20 landslide victories after their most recent match on Tuesday. They breezed by Gordon-Rushville on the road to the tune of 63-29. Bridgeport's victory was nothing new given the team hasn't lost yet this season.
Bridgeport's win was a true team effort, with many players turning in solid performances. Perhaps the best among them was Olivia Loomis-goltl, who scored 24 points along with eight rebounds and six steals. Loomis-goltl hasn't dropped below 16 points for 13 straight games. Ella Schluterbusch was another key contributor, scoring 15 points along with seven rebounds and six steals.
Despite the loss, Gordon-Rushville still got an impressive performance from Mckinley Grover, who scored eight points along with eight rebounds. Grover has been hot recently, having posted eight or more rebounds the last three times she's played.
Bridgeport's victory bumped their record up to 23-0. As for Gordon-Rushville, they have not been sharp recently as the team has lost three of their last four games, which put a noticeable dent in their 14-7 record this season.
Bridgeport does not have any more games scheduled as of now. Gordon-Rushville also has no future games currently scheduled.
